Re: Child Psychology Courses in Mumbai University
The various courses offered by Mumbai University for Psychology are as under: M.A. I It involves in-depth and superior study of theoretical papers of psychology. Students obtain skills of intervention that are useful in any area of psychology. M.A. II Students have to decide one of the four specializations viz. clinical psychology, counseling psychology, industrial and organizational psychology and social psychology. Clinical Psychology: This is group A. Students get hold of skills of assessment, diagnosis and therapy during this one year. Students also exercise these skills with clients from various hospitals. T Counseling Psychology: This is group B. appreciative of counseling and guidance is central feature of this speciality. Students are appraised with diverse areas (like career, workplace, exceptional individual and many other) in counseling. Industrial and Organizational Psychology: This is group C. Students gain knowledge of the principles of personnel management and HRD and relate them in organizations to increase productivity and better quality of work life. Social Psychology: This is group D. In this speciality students learn about social and interpersonal problems, assessing the individual and groups, and involvement approaches to handle these problems. Papers for MA course in Psychology MA I Paper I. Systems and skills for the interventions in psychology Paper II. Cognitive psychology and neuropsychology Paper III. Research methodology and statistics Paper IV. Experimental and testing psychology Practicals. MA II Group A: Clinical Psychology Paper V. Psychopathology Paper VI. Psychodiagnostics Paper VII. Theraputics Paper VIII. Clinical psychology practicum Group B: Counseling psychology Paper V. Counseling psychology Paper VI. Assessment in counseling and guidance Paper VII. Therapeutics Paper VIII. Counseling psychology practicum Group C: Industrial Psychology Paper V. Personnel and human resource management Paper VI. Organizational behavior Paper VII. Organizational development Paper VIII. Industrial psychology practicum Group D. Social Psychology Paper V. Concepts in social psychology and social problems. Paper VI. Applied social psychology and assessment in social psychology.
